Output 5072fc4ed7b9d29306e66389f9dec81e977c884bfa955aac27ebfff1665342a7:28

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 962c6f95af3741d994d8489131378a1faf774671 OP_EQUAL
address
3FP4Wn2rXUuincFDuUCAwmcRXYtyR7o3yr
transaction
5072fc4ed7b9d29306e66389f9dec81e977c884bfa955aac27ebfff1665342a7
spent
true